Description
Enjoy a delicious homemade take on the classic McGriddle Muffins, combining savory sausage, sweet maple syrup, fluffy pancake batter, and melted cheddar cheese all baked into convenient muffin form. Perfect for a hearty breakfast or brunch that’s easy to make and serve warm.
Ingredients
Scale
Sausage Mixture
- 1 lb. ground sausage, browned and grease drained
Batter
- 2 cups pancake mix
- 1 ½ cups water
- ¼ cup real maple syrup
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
Instructions
- Preheat and Prepare: Preheat your oven to 400°F (reduce to 375°F if using a dark pan). Grease a 12-cup regular muffin tin thoroughly with nonstick spray to ensure easy removal of the muffins.
- Make Pancake Batter: In a large mixing bowl, combine the pancake mix with water. Stir gently until the ingredients are just blended to avoid overmixing, which can toughen pancakes.
- Incorporate Sausage and Flavors: Add the browned and drained sausage, maple syrup, and shredded cheddar cheese into the batter. Stir carefully until evenly distributed throughout the mixture, ensuring every bite is flavorful.
- Portion the Batter: Use a 3-tablespoon portion scoop or measuring spoon to evenly divide the batter into the prepared muffin tin cups. Fill each about 3/4 full for best rising and texture.
- Bake to Perfection: Place the muffin tin in the preheated oven and bake for 12 to 15 minutes. Check for doneness by inserting a toothpick into the center of a muffin; it should come out clean. The tops should be nicely golden brown.
- Serve Warm: Remove the muffins from the oven and allow to cool slightly before serving warm, so the cheese is melty and the flavors meld beautifully.
Notes
- Using real maple syrup provides the best authentic flavor, but you can substitute with pancake syrup in a pinch.
- For a lower-fat version, use turkey sausage and reduced-fat cheddar cheese.
- You can prepare the sausage ahead of time to save cooking time in the morning.
- These muffins freeze well—store cooled muffins in an airtight bag and reheat in the microwave or oven.
- If you have a dark muffin pan, lower the baking temperature to 375°F to prevent over-browning.
